eng.PV-string-MPPT-sizing Calculator
Calculates the optimal number of PV panels in series and parallel strings for a given MPPT inverter input voltage range. The string voltage must stay within the MPPT voltage window at all temperatures — minimum string voltage at high temperature and maximum at low temperature.
